Ítem Acceso abierto effectiveness of virtual reality glasses in the dental fear of children aged 6 to 10 years in dental treatment in a private clinic, lima 2023(Universidad Privada Norbert Wiener, 2023-10-16) Villaorduña Rodríguez, Evelyn Diana; Garavito Chang, Enna LucilaObjective: To determine the effectiveness of virtual reality glasses in dental fear in children aged 6 to 10 years undergoing dental treatments at the Sonrisa Segura Clinic, Los Olivos - Lima, 2023. The study method was hypothetical, with a quantitative approach and basic, prospective, and cross-sectional design; it was a quasi-experimental experimental design. The population consisted of 150 children aged 6 to 10 years who visited the Sonrisa Segura Clinic, and the sample included 50 children who met the selection criteria. The sample was divided into a control group [n=25] and an experimental group [n=25]. Results: In the control group, the fear evaluation before and after receiving dental treatment showed mostly low fear (76%) before and high fear (72%) after the treatment, respectively. In the experimental group, the fear evaluation before and after receiving dental treatment showed mostly high fear (76%) before and low fear (96%) after the treatment, respectively. Additionally, inferential analysis confirmed that the experimental group had a higher average rank than the control group, with a p-value of 0.000 (p < 0.05). Conclusion: There is significant effectiveness of virtual reality glasses in reducing dental fear in the children who participated and underwent dental treatments
